Thai's professionalism (or lack of)

I recently flew EVA to BKK, then while there, I took a THAI flight to Sydney. They difference in professionalism between the two airlines is striking. EVA sends you emails for 2 days before your flight to update you on your flight status etc. They send you a Text Message a few hours before your flight to remind you of your flight and the flight time. They will call you if there is the slightest change in flight time or equipment change. Thai never confirms your flight and doesn't inform you of any changes. I had booked seats in the back of the plane for my flight to Sydney so I could sit with my friend alone (the 777-300 has some 2 only seats at the rear). When we arrived at BKK airport, the checkin agent informed us that they had changed the plane and we had been moved. Not even together! I had to sit in the middle seat between two strangers. I was pretty pissed. I had actually called the day before to confirm my flight, and nothing was mentioned about my seats being changed.
